Industrial Demands in High-Output UVC Disinfection Systems

As global industries pivot toward non-chemical sanitization methods, ultraviolet-C (UVC) radiation operating within the optimal germicidal range (250 nm to 280 nm) has emerged as the gold standard. However, designing, scaling, and manufacturing commercial UVC solutions presents significant hurdles. High-intensity UVC light sources require specialized thermal management systems, highly stable control circuitry, and reliable power distribution components to prevent premature LED decay and driver failure.

Technical Roadmap & UVC Optoelectronic Engineering

To transition UVC technology from low-power consumer sanitizers to high-throughput industrial sterilizers, engineering teams must address thermodynamic and electrical challenges. Novram’s R&D team leverages a comprehensive technological roadmap focusing on the three main pillars of UVC efficiency:

1. Optical Flux & Emission Peak

We design custom AlGaN (Aluminum Gallium Nitride) LED configurations calibrated precisely at 265nm to 275nm. This band yields the highest absorption rate in microbial RNA/DNA, disrupting replication. We design custom reflector and quartz lens housings that minimize optical losses, guaranteeing up to 98% transmittance.

2. Advanced Thermal Dissipation

UVC LEDs convert less than 5% of electrical energy into light; the remaining 95% is emitted as heat. High junction temperatures compromise lifespan. Our engineering team integrates custom server-grade passive heatsinks, vacuum-sealed copper vapor chambers (VC), and active copper water coolers to dissipate heat efficiently, maintaining operating temperatures below 60°C.

3. Intelligent Power Drivers

By utilizing high-frequency Rogers and Shengyi mixed-pressure PCB materials, our SMT Solder Assembly division manufactures smart power supplies. These circuits utilize digital PWM control to regulate power delivery, prevent current spikes, and support Modbus/BACnet protocols for building automation systems.

Macro-Industry UVC Solutions & System Integration

Industrial disinfection demands vary across sectors. Our custom OEM division is structured to develop customized turnkey hardware configurations tailored to specific applications:

HVAC In-Duct Air Purification

High-velocity air systems require intense UVC output. We build custom aluminum panel arrays utilizing high-thermal-conductivity metal-core PCBs (MCPCBs) coupled with custom heatsinks. These panels are engineered to withstand continuous moisture and constant airflow, delivering a high dosage of UV irradiation to deactivate airborne pathogens without creating secondary air restriction.

Water Treatment & Flow Disinfection

For liquid disinfection, we supply sealed, IP68-certified stainless steel chambers. These feature high-purity quartz sleeves integrated with our custom-engineered control PCBs. These driver boards monitor current and output intensity in real time, automatically adjusting power to compensate for changes in water turbidity.

Autonomous Mobile Robots (AMR) & Disinfection Carts

For commercial building sterilization, we assemble robust high-voltage UVC driver modules with integrated multi-sensor safety interlocks. These feature passive infrared (PIR) sensors and radar detection circuits to shut down high-intensity lamps automatically when motion is detected, preventing human exposure.

Food Processing & Surface Conveyors

To withstand daily chemical washdowns, we encapsulate our UVC LED boards in chemical-resistant, food-grade transparent fluoropolymer coatings. The internal SMT PCBA driver is protected by thermal potting materials, ensuring reliable operation in high-humidity and low-temperature cold storage environments.

5-Tier Quality Inspection Protocol

1. Incoming Material Control (IQC): Inspecting LED chips, FR4 substrates, aluminum heatsinks, and copper heatpipes prior to assembly.
2. SMT Assembly Verification (IPQC): Real-time AOI testing post-reflow to verify solder paste integrity, alignment, and component polarity.
3. Thermal & Burn-In Testing: Running driver modules under load at elevated temperatures (up to 55°C) to identify early-stage component failures.
4. Optical Output Calibration (OQC): Using high-resolution spectroradiometers to confirm peak wavelength emissions and optical power output.
5. Environmental & Packaging Review: Stress-testing connections and final packaging to ensure units withstand transit conditions.

Why is thermal management critical for custom high-power UVC LED systems?

Unlike traditional light sources, UVC LEDs do not dissipate heat via infrared radiation. Instead, heat accumulates at the semiconductor junction. If the junction temperature exceeds 80°C, the LED chip will experience rapid output degradation and shifting wavelengths. By utilizing our server-grade passive heat sinks, vacuum vapor chambers, and metal-core PCBs (MCPCB), we keep operating temperatures below 60°C, preserving the system's 10,000+ hour operating lifespan.
